The Mechanics of Non-Linear Materials with Memory
Archive for Rational Mechanics and Analysis, 1959The mechanics of non-linear materials with memory has been discussed in previous papers [1, 2] and an earlier report [3]*. In these papers, it was assumed that, in a fixed coordinate system, the stress at a point of the material at any instant of time is determined by the deformation gradients at that instant and at previous instants.

Non‐linear analysis for anisotropic materials
International Journal for Numerical Methods in Engineering, 1976AbstractAn elasto‐plastic analysis of anisotropic work‐hardening materials, using the finite element method is presented. The analysis is based on the generalized Huber‐Mises yield criterion extended by Hill for anisotropic materials. General expressions for the anisotropic parameters in the yield criterion have been derived both for initial yielding ...

Treatment of non-linear materials
2000Abstract Soft magnetic materials are those for which the width of the magnetisation loop is small and remanence can, to a first approximation, be neglected. Examples are the electrical sheet steels. Hard magnetic materials are those with a wide loop, operating in the second (or even third) quadrant and hence behaving as permanent ...

A number of devices used in the electronics industry have, over the years, become classified as non-linear. These include such components as the thermistor (a resistor that is non-linear with respect to temperature and current), and the varistor (a non-linear resistor with respect to voltage). These devices, the materials from which they are fabricated

Ceramics International, 1997
Abstract Two types of composite glass are of current interest as non-linear materials. One is glass doped with semiconductor microcrystallites. Their non-linearities mainly originate from quantum confinement and band filling effects and now are on the order of 106 esu as a result of the progress in new glass fabrication technologies.

Non-linear optical materials and applications
Materials Science Reports, 1993Abstract A review is given of the present status of the non-linear optical materials and devices, and their applications for optical signal processing and computing. The primary motivation behind this review is to introduce the different areas involved, paying special attention to their interfaces.

Optically non-linear organic materials
Optics & Laser Technology, 1981Abstract A large number of non-linear organic materials have been investigated by second-harmonic generation (SHG) in powders. The materials studied include several urea derivatives, sterically perturbed anilines and pyridines, and substituted stilbenes.
